Discover the world of DevOps contracting and freelancing, and learn how to excel in this dynamic field with essential tips for success.
DevOps contracting and freelancing offer numerous advantages and disadvantages. On the positive side, it provides flexibility and freedom to choose projects that align with your interests and skills. As a freelancer, you have the autonomy to set your own rates and working hours. Additionally, you can work with a variety of clients and gain exposure to different industries and technologies.
However, there are also challenges associated with DevOps contracting and freelancing. It requires self-discipline and the ability to manage multiple projects simultaneously. Finding a steady stream of clients can be a daunting task, especially when starting out. Moreover, freelancers are responsible for their own healthcare, retirement savings, and taxes, which adds an extra layer of complexity.
By understanding the pros and cons, you can make informed decisions and navigate the DevOps contracting and freelancing landscape effectively.
To find lucrative freelance opportunities in the DevOps market, it is essential to establish a strong online presence. Create a professional website or portfolio showcasing your skills, experience, and past projects. Utilize platforms like LinkedIn and GitHub to connect with potential clients and showcase your expertise.
Networking is crucial in the freelancing world. Attend industry events, meetups, and conferences to expand your professional network. Join online communities and forums where you can engage with fellow DevOps professionals and potential clients. Collaborating on open-source projects can also help you gain visibility and attract potential clients.
Additionally, consider partnering with staffing agencies or consulting firms specializing in DevOps. They often have established relationships with clients and can connect you with relevant freelance opportunities.
By actively seeking out opportunities and making yourself visible in the DevOps market, you increase your chances of finding lucrative freelance projects.
Building a strong freelance profile and reputation is essential for success in the DevOps contracting and freelancing industry. Start by showcasing your skills and expertise on platforms like LinkedIn, GitHub, and professional websites. Provide detailed information about your past projects, certifications, and relevant experience.
Client testimonials and reviews play a crucial role in establishing credibility. Request feedback from satisfied clients and display those testimonials on your website or portfolio. Positive reviews can attract potential clients and build trust in your abilities.
Continuously learning and staying updated with the latest DevOps trends and technologies is also important. Participate in online courses, webinars, and workshops to enhance your skills and demonstrate your commitment to professional growth.
By building a strong freelance profile and reputation, you can differentiate yourself from competitors and attract high-quality clients.
Effective time and project management are vital skills for a successful career as a DevOps contractor. When working on multiple projects simultaneously, it is crucial to prioritize tasks and allocate time accordingly. Utilize project management tools and techniques to track progress, set deadlines, and ensure timely delivery.
Communication is key in managing client expectations and avoiding misunderstandings. Regularly communicate with clients to provide updates, seek clarification, and address any concerns. Clear and concise communication helps build trust and fosters strong client relationships.
It is also important to manage your own workload and avoid overcommitting. Be realistic about your capabilities and set realistic timelines for project completion. Taking breaks and maintaining work-life balance is essential for long-term success as a DevOps contractor.
By effectively managing your time and projects, you can deliver high-quality work and exceed client expectations.
Nurturing long-term client relationships is crucial for a thriving career as a DevOps freelancer. Providing exceptional service, delivering projects on time, and exceeding client expectations are key factors in building long-term partnerships.
Regularly check in with your clients, even after the project is completed, to maintain a strong connection. Offer support and assistance whenever needed, and demonstrate your commitment to their success.
Expanding your professional network is equally important. Attend industry events, conferences, and meetups to meet potential clients and collaborators. Engage with DevOps communities online, participate in discussions, and share your knowledge and insights. Networking helps you stay updated with industry trends, gain new opportunities, and establish yourself as a thought leader in the DevOps field.
By nurturing long-term client relationships and expanding your network, you can create a sustainable and thriving career as a DevOps freelancer.